PARLIAMENTARY EARLY DAY MOTION
STRATFORD INTERNATIONAL PASSENGER STATION (28 November 1995)

Motion Details

That this House welcomes the Channel Tunnel Rail Link Bill Select Committee's view that 'a station at Stratford capable of handling international traffic is desirable both in the national interest and in the interest of regenerating eastern London'; endorses the Select Committee's recommendation that a 'long box' should be built at Stratford to allow construction of an international passenger station in the heart of East London; believes that Stratford offers a commercially viable option, with any additional costs of such a station matched by increased land revenue; notes that Stratford is ideally placed within the South East public transport network to act as a gateway to London, Essex and East Anglia; recognises that Stratford fulfils all the Government's criteria as an area ripe for development and that an international station would boost economic activity in the area; thereby contributing towards the sustained regeneration of eastern London; and urges the Government to authorise an international and domestic station at Stratford to be built at the same time as the Channel Tunnel Rail Link.

Sponsored by:
Sir Stephen Timms (Labour)
